Nagpur: A group of around eight youths allegedly created panic in Taj Nagar, Mankapur, by roaming on motorcycles while openly brandishing swords and knives late Sunday night.
According to the complaint, the incident began after a local dispute involving Rahul Katote and Billu Khan. Katote allegedly called Sonu Pillewar to the area to settle the matter. Pillewar, a resident of KT Nagar, Gittikhadan, later arrived with his associates and allegedly began searching for Billu while carrying weapons.
The group continued moving through the locality on motorcycles, allegedly threatening residents with the weapons.
Rakib Khan, 65, Billu Khan’s father, told police that he came outside after hearing a commotion and was allegedly threatened by three youths carrying swords.
Following his complaint, Mankapur police registered a case. Police said most of the accused are yet to be arrested and further investigation is underway.
